JOSEPH (BILL) WILLIAM O'DELL's Obituary
Joseph (Bill) William O'Dell, 81, of Lansdowne, Virginia, passed away Wednesday, November 9, 2022, after a long courageous battle with Parkinson's.
Bill was born in Bruce, West Virginia (Nicholas County), to Joseph Claypool and Dixie Simms O'Dell on October 1, 1941. Bill was the ninth of eleven children, and his father was a Methodist Pastor. Bill was raised in a Godly, loving, and hardworking family. He had many wonderful memories of his childhood and his life in the country.
He attended Woodrow Wilson High School in Beckley, West Virginia. Bill enlisted in the Army on February 11, 1959 and was a member of the 82nd Airborne Infantry. His family called him "Fly Boy” as Bill loved the thrill of the jump and shared his desire to do it again.
After his discharge from the military on April 5, 1962, he moved to Virginia to reconnect with a hometown girlfriend, Suzanne Wiley. In 1963, they married and in 1965, moved to Sterling Park where they raised their three children. In 2005, they moved to Lansdowne Woods, a retirement community, in Lansdowne, Virginia.
Bill was employed by Western Electric. Western Electric became AT&T and then Lucent where Bill worked until he retired in 1998. Prior to his retirement, Bill and Suzanne became entrepreneurs with the purchase of Herndon Reston & Tyson's Corner Answering Service in Reston, Virginia. This truly became a family business lasting 27 years. Renee, Kiska, and Joe played a big part in its success.
Bill loved the outdoors, gardening and always had the prettiest lawn in the neighborhood. He always looked forward to vacation time with family and dear friends on the Outer Banks and Ocean City, as well as the annual O'Dell Family reunions in West Virginia. He was a loving husband to his wife, Suzanne; loving father to his three children and loving Papaw to his five grandchildren. Bill was a kind, funny, generous, creative, hardworking man. He was friendly to all and always made you feel special. No one was a stranger to him; just a friend he had not met yet.
He was of the Christian faith having received Jesus as his Lord and Savior. Even though we are grieving and will dearly miss him, we have faith that he is reunited with those who went before him, and we too will see him again one day.
